    In fact, when I was a grad student, I had a conjectural algorithm to untie unknots (later proved by Dynnikov). I described this idea to Thurston at MSRI during a graduate workshop, and then he took me up to the computer lab to show me SnapPea.

    Jeff Weeks (the principal architect of the program SnapPea) talks about his career in math. SnapPea had a huge influence on my early work on hyperbolic 3-manifolds. I still keep an old Mac on my desk just to run it! (a newer version SnapPy I find harder to use).
